Which Excel formulas best automate transaction categorization within banking statement summaries?

Utilizing the IF and VLOOKUP formulas can automate transaction categorization effectively by matching descriptions to predefined categories. The INDEX-MATCH combination provides a dynamic way to assign categories based on complex criteria. Additionally, the use of TEXT functions like LEFT or FIND helps extract key identifiers from transaction details to aid classification.

How can conditional formatting highlight unusual spending patterns in personal banking statement sheets?

Conditional formatting rules can be set to identify transactions that exceed typical spending thresholds, helping users spot anomalies. Applying color scales or data bars visually differentiates higher spending amounts to highlight potential irregularities. Custom formulas in conditional formatting allow detection of sudden spikes by comparing current values to historical averages.

What Excel pivot table configurations reveal monthly savings trends from imported bank data?

Configuring pivot tables with transaction dates grouped by month reveals clear monthly savings and spending trends. Setting the rows to categories and columns to months enables easy comparison across different expense types. Adding calculated fields for net savings helps quantify financial progress directly within the pivot table.

How can data validation prevent duplicate entries when copying banking transactions into summary Excel files?

Using data validation with custom formulas such as COUNTIF helps prevent duplicate entries by alerting users to repeated transaction IDs or amounts. Enforcing unique values on key columns ensures integrity in transaction logs. Combining validation with error alerts improves data accuracy during manual or bulk copy operations.

Which Power Query steps streamline merging multiple banking statements for comprehensive financial overview?

Power Query's Append Queries function consolidates multiple banking statement files into a single dataset for easy analysis. Applying consistent column transformations and data type changes ensures uniformity across merged statements. Filtering out irrelevant columns and cleaning data during import optimizes the overall financial overview process.
